East Point police are investigating an incident in which a robber pepper-sprayed a woman outside a bank then snatched her purse.

City spokesman James Hammond said the victim was attacked just before noon Monday as she was entering the Wells Fargo Bank in the 2800 block of East Point Street.

"As the victim was entering the bank, an unidentified perpetrator approached her, sprayed her with pepper spray and then, after a brief struggle, took her purse," Hammond said.

He described the robber as a slender black male "wearing a yellow baseball style cap, colorful shirt and blue jeans."

Hammond said the man fled on foot, but a red sedan was seen leaving the area at a high rate of speed immediately after the robbery.

He asked that anyone with information on the robbery call East Point police Sgt. A. Glover at  404-559-6287.
